2017-12-11 4 views
2

私の目標は、特定のSOAP応答を新しいファイルに書き込み/ログ/転送することです。 新しいファイルの新しいディレクトリを指定できるように、どのファイルを変更する必要がありますか?私はもっ​​とそれを詳しく説明することはできません場合は申し訳ありません:Hybrisの新しいファイルへのSOAPの応答

はあなたに

PSありがとうございました。私はまだhybrisの新しいです

答えて

0

以下の例では、flexiblesearchクラスのデバッグログを別のファイルに保存しています。ロギング機能をSOAPサービス/クライアントに追加し、以下のように設定する必要があります。

log4j2.appender.FlexlogAppender.type=RollingFile 
log4j2.appender.FlexlogAppender.name=FlexlogAppender 
log4j2.appender.FlexlogAppender.fileName=${HYBRIS_LOG_DIR}/Flexlog.log 
log4j2.appender.FlexlogAppender.filePattern=${HYBRIS_LOG_DIR}/Flexlog-%d{yyyy-MM-dd}.log 
log4j2.appender.FlexlogAppender.ImmediateFlush=true 
log4j2.appender.FlexlogAppender.layout.type=PatternLayout 
log4j2.appender.FlexlogAppender.layout.pattern=%m%n 
log4j2.appender.FlexlogAppender.policies.type = Policies 
log4j2.appender.FlexlogAppender.policies.time.type = TimeBasedTriggeringPolicy 
log4j2.appender.FlexlogAppender.policies.time.interval = 1000000 
log4j2.appender.FlexlogAppender.policies.time.modulate = true 

log4j2.logger.flexible.name = de.hybris.platform.jalo.flexiblesearch 
log4j2.logger.flexible.level = DEBUG 
log4j2.logger.flexible.appenderRef.stdout.ref = FlexlogAppender 
log4j2.logger.flexible.additivity = false